Lucky Party Meatballs

Lucky Party Meatballs That Everyone Will Crave!

These Lucky Party Meatballs are a delicious crowd-pleaser, perfect for any St. Patrick's Day gathering.
Prep Time 15 minutes
Cook Time 25 minutes
Total Time 40 minutes
Servings: 6 meatballs
Course: Appetizers
Cuisine: Irish
Calories: 250

Ingredients
  

For the Meatballs
  • 1 pound Ground Beef or Turkey Use a mix of beef and pork for richer flavor.
  • 1 cup Breadcrumbs Try gluten-free options if needed.
  • 1/2 cup Parmesan Cheese Use nutritional yeast for a dairy-free version.
  • 1 large Egg Replace with flaxseed meal mixed with water for a vegan alternative.
  • 1/4 cup Parsley Try using cilantro for a different twist.
  • 1 teaspoon Garlic Powder Fresh minced garlic works too.
  • 1 teaspoon Onion Powder Sweet onion finely chopped can enhance flavor.
  • to taste Salt & Pepper Consider smoked salt for added complexity.
For the Glaze
  • 1 cup Barbecue Sauce Homemade version for an extra kick.
  • 1/4 cup Honey or Maple Syrup Agave syrup is a great vegan substitute.
  • 1 tablespoon Worcestershire Sauce Use soy sauce for a gluten-free alternative.

Equipment

  • mixing bowl
  • Baking Sheet
  • Oven
  • whisk

Method
 

Step-by-Step Instructions for Lucky Party Meatballs
  1. Preheat your oven to 375°F (190°C). In a large mixing bowl, combine ground beef or turkey, breadcrumbs, parmesan cheese, egg, chopped parsley, garlic powder, onion powder, salt, and pepper. Mix everything thoroughly until just combined.
  2. Scoop out portions of the mixture and roll them into balls about 1 to 1.5 inches in diameter. Arrange the shaped meatballs on a parchment-lined baking sheet.
  3. Bake the meatballs for 20-25 minutes, or until browned and firm, with an internal temperature of 165°F (74°C).
  4. Whisk together barbecue sauce, honey or maple syrup, and Worcestershire sauce until smooth.
  5. Brush the baked meatballs with the glaze and return to the oven for an additional 5 minutes to set the glaze. Transfer to a serving platter.

Notes

Consider letting kids help roll the meatballs for family fun! Store leftovers in an airtight container for up to 3 days. Freeze for up to 3 months.
